2026 Federal Tax Brackets (Single)
| Bracket | Taxable Income Range | Rate |
|---|---|---|
| $0 – $12,399 | 10% | |
| $12,400 – $50,399 | 12% | |
| $50,400 – $105,699 | 22% | |
| $105,700 – $201,774 | 24% | |
| $201,775 – $256,224 | 32% | |
| $256,225 – $640,599 | 35% | |
| ← Your top bracket | Over $640,600 | 37% |
After $16,100 standard deduction, your federal taxable income is $840,300.
